Top Baklava Types & Brands:
- Gaziantep Baklavası: A famous baklava originating from Gaziantep, Turkey, known for its premium ingredients and traditional baking techniques. [https://istanbulgrillorlando.com/desserts/top-12-baklava-types-in-turkey/]2. Karakoy Gulluoglu: A world-famous Istanbul restaurant that has been serving various types of baklava since the 1800s. [https://www.istanbulrealestate.net/explore-top-8-baklava-brands-in-istanbul/]They offer classic assorted baklava, gluten-free baklava with pistachio, chocolate baklava, and more. [https://www.holidify.com/pages/best-baklava-in-istanbul-6203.html]3. Hafiz Mustafa 1864: Established in 1864, this popular Turkish brand is known for its rich heritage and exceptional taste. [https://www.istanbulrealestate.net/explore-top-8-baklava-brands-in-istanbul/]They offer a diverse range of baklavas, Turkish delights, puddings, and teas. [https://www.istanbulrealestate.net/explore-top-8-baklava-brands-in-istanbul/]4. Faruk Güllüoğlu: A well-known brand with a family legacy spanning five generations since 1871. The[https://www.istanbulrealestate.net/explore-top-8-baklava-brands-in-istanbul/]y offer top-quality baklava with options like String Kadayif with Pistachio, Mussel Baklava with Pistachio, Pistachio Baklava, and Walnut Baklava.
- [https://www.istanbulrealestate.net/explore-top-8-baklava-brands-in-istanbul/] Köşkeroğlu Baklava: Founded in 1946 in Gaziantep, this brand expanded to Istanbul in 1986 and is known for its diverse baklava and sweet products.
- [https://www.istanbulrealestate.net/explore-top-8-baklava-brands-in-istanbul/]Sütlü Nuriye: A Turkish sweet with a silky feel, featuring a crispy outside layer made with phyllo dough and bathed in a sweet milk sauce, often decorated with pistachios.
- Şöbiyet (Cream Baklava): A traditional Turkish treat with a creamy filling and crushed nuts, made by pouring syrup on top.
- Havuç Dilim Baklava: A unique carrot-shaped baklava with layers of almonds, sweet syrup, and thin, flaky phyllo pastry.
- Gaziburma Mustafa Baklava: Located in Pendik, this place has been preparing sweet dishes with the same taste for over 30 years, specializing in baklava and sobiyet without additives.
- Bilgeoglu Baklava: A small eatery founded in 1956 in Kadikoy, serving tasty baklavas like Pistachio Baklava, Walnut Baklava, and Dry Baklava.
